Brief summary
The purpose of this study is to develop and apply a rehabilitation program for patients who are discharged after ACL reconstruction using a wearable joint rehabilitation exercise device (exoRehab).
Detailed description
This randomized, single-blind, controlled trial included 40 patients who are discharged after ACL reconstruction. The intervention group(n=20) was instructed and educated about 6 week home rehabilitation program using a wearable device(exoRehab) The controls(n=20) was instructed and educated about 6 week conventional home rehabilitation program Two weeks after surgery and six weeks after discharge, evaluation is performed. Eligibility
Inclusion criteria
* Patients with anterior cruciate ligament reconstruction * Patients who are older than 19 years of age
Exclusion criteria
* History of surgery or traumatic injury to the uninvolved lower extremity * Complication after ACL reconstruction surgery * Dermatological conditions affecting the thigh * Body mass index (BMI) greater than 40 kg/m2 * Implanted pacemakers or defibrillators * Significant neurologic impairments * Other unstable lower-extremity orthopedic conditions * Initiated rehabilitation at another facility prior to their first physical therapy session at our facility * Other lower limb impairment affecting function * More than one surgery for a tear of the ACL
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Quadriceps muscle strength using dynamometry | Baseline and 6 weeks | Change from baseline quadriceps muscle strength at 6 weeks |
Secondary
| Measure | Time frame | Description |
|---|---|---|
| Passive range of motion of knee | Baseline, 2 weeks and 6 weeks | Change from baseline passive range of motion of knee at 2 and 6 weeks |
| Root mean square of surface electromyography of quadriceps muscle | Baseline, 2 weeks and 6 weeks | Change from baseline root mean square of surface electromyography of quadriceps muscle at 2 weeks and 6 weeks |
| International Knee Documentation Committee (IKDC) Subjective Knee Evaluation Score | Baseline, 2 weeks and 6 weeks | Changes from baseline in International Knee Documentation Committee (IKDC) subjective score at 2 weeks and 6 weeks, Higher scores indicate better recovery |
| Active range of motion of knee | Baseline, 2 weeks and 6 weeks | Change from baseline active range of motion of knee at 2 weeks and 6 weeks |
| Knee Outcome Survey-Activities of Daily Living Scale | Baseline, 2 weeks and 6 weeks | Change from baseline in score of Knee Outcome Survey-Activities of Daily Living Scale at 2 weeks and 6 weeks. Score ranges from 0-100 with higher scores indicating better knee joint function. |
| EQ-5D-3L Scores | Baseline, 2 weeks and 6 weeks | Change from baseline in EQ-5D-3L Scores at 2 weeks and 6 weeks. EQ-5D-3L is made up for two components. First, the health status is measured in terms of five dimensions (5D); mobility, self-care, usual activities, pain/discomfort, and anxiety/depression; each dimension ranging from 1-3. From these five dimensions, EQ-5D index is calculated, having a value between 0-1. Second, the evaluation part involves an analogue scale, asking to mark health status on the day of the interview on a 20 cm vertical scale with end points of 0 and 100. Zero corresponds to the worst health you can imagine, and hundred corresponds to the best health you can imagine. |
| Visual Analogue Scale for pain | Baseline, 2 weeks and 6 weeks | Change from baseline in Visual Analogue Scale at 2 weeks and 6 weeks. The Visual Analogue Scale(VAS), a 101-point scale for evaluating pain which consists of a 100-millimetre scale ranging from 0 (no pain at all) to 100 (worst imaginable pain). |
| Lysholm score | Baseline, 2 weeks and 6 weeks | Change from baseline in Lysholm score at 2 weeks and 6 weeks. Lysholm score ranges from 0-100 with higher scores indicating better knee joint function. |
